A GERMAN MAHOGANY BREAKFRONT BOOKCASE
Probably Mainz, second quarter 19th Century
The superstructure with four pairs of doors, each filled with pleated silk panels within bead-and-reel mouldings, flanked and divided by cluster half columns, headed by foliate capitals, above four pairs of panelled doors, on a plinth base
302 cm high x 475 cm wide x 69 cm deep
